I’m going to try to participate in NaBloPoMo. What is this strange word you may wonder? It’s an acronym for National Blog Posting Month. Bloggers commit to writing a post every day for a month. It can be any month, but November is the official month. You can read all about it on the unofficial FAQ of NaBloPoMo.
